EC approves Thani as Surat MP

The Election Commission (EC) on Tuesday approved the election of Democrat candidate Thani Thaugsuban, Deputy Prime Minister Suthep's brother, as the constituency 1 MP for Surat Thani province.
The EC received no complaints about the by-election in constituency 1 of Surat Thani on Aug 30, EC secretary-general Suthipol Taweechaikarn said.
The by-election was held in the southern province following Mr Suthep's resignation as an MP. The EC found he had violated the constitution by owning shares in True Corporation, a private media and telecom firm with a state concession.
Mr Thani received 122,032 votes and opposition Puea Thai candidate Sompol Vichaidit 24,624 votes. Mr Sompol is Puea Thai leader Yongyuth's younger brother.
The EC will consider the controversial shareholdings of 44 MPs on Wednesday but a ruling may not be issued as commissioner Prapun Naigowit was on a sick leave this Monday and Tuesday, Mr Suthipol said.
